Senior iOS Engineer
Role details
Job location
Tech stack
Job description
We're currently partnering with a leading software development company focused on privacy-first mobile products to find an experienced and motivated Senior iOS Engineer.
If you're passionate about building impactful applications, working with modern technologies, and contributing to products used by millions, this is a great opportunity to join a highly skilled and mission-driven team.
What you'll do
-
Design, develop, and deliver new features across a fully Swift-based iOS codebase
-
Collaborate with cross-functional teams to build secure and user-friendly mobile experiences
-
Lead complex technical initiatives and ensure long-term code quality and scalability
-
Mentor junior developers and contribute to a strong, collaborative engineering culture
-
Help shape architectural decisions and best practices across the team Tech stack includes:
-
100% Swift
-
Alamofire for networking
-
Snapshot tests, XCUITest, unit tests, and pseudo-integration tests
-
Scalable mobile architecture, multithreading, and advanced memory management
Requirements
-
7+ years of experience in iOS/macOS development using Swift
-
Strong background in building scalable, testable codebases
-
Experience designing APIs and leading technical projects
-
Passion for UX, usability, and product-focused development
-
Proven ability to mentor others and drive technical excellence
-
Fluent English (spoken and written) - international team environment What's in it for you
-
Work with a purpose-driven company building privacy-first mobile apps
-
Join a highly skilled, collaborative, and passionate team
-
Direct impact on product and technical decisions
-
Long-term project stability and professional growth If you're ready to take on a new challenge and work on meaningful technology with a global reach, we'd love to hear from you.